71-474. Comprehensive stroke center, designated thrombectomy-capable stroke center, primary stroke center, or acute stroke-ready hospital; restriction on advertisement.A person may not advertise to the public, by way of any medium, that a hospital is a comprehensive stroke center, a designated thrombectomy-capable stroke center, a primary stroke center, or an acute stroke-ready hospital unless the hospital is listed as such by the Department of Health and Human Services under the Stroke System of Care Act.Source Laws 2016, LB722, § 13; Laws 2018, LB1034, § 57. Cross References Stroke System of Care Act, see section 71-4201.
